MS House passed the “Mississippi Educational Freedom Act of 2026”. Now, what does this mean for my child?
MS House passed the “ Mississippi Educational Freedom Act of 2026 ”. Now, what does this mean for my child? Thursday, January 15, 2026, the Mississippi House of Representatives marginally passed a sweeping education reform bill that may change how Mississippi students receive educational opportunities and support services. With the potential to affect special education planning, student wellness supports, and school stability, this is a critical moment for families to learn what’s in the bill...
